Output 99b88107a1d3f08d527959578dbeef17d63f0bd7eaa38b4a20cb643eb2822aea:0

value
40623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18814c3a30dad7a4056670e857cd70287b515019 OP_EQUAL
address
33vb2ux6o5i37sPYjy4sgGm4oBJ6C38ho8
transaction
99b88107a1d3f08d527959578dbeef17d63f0bd7eaa38b4a20cb643eb2822aea
spent
true